The Alcoa Police Department (APD) arrived on scene to a single motor vehicle crash on Saturday, October 16, at approximately 3:45 a.m. The officers found that a car had struck a utility pole, causing power lines to hang over the highway. The driver sustained minor injuries and was transported to the hospital by family members.
The crash occurred near Starlite and Singleton Station, and all four lanes of Alcoa Highway will be shut down for around six hours. Drivers on Southbound 129 will be directed to Topside Road, and those going Northbound 129 will be directed either to Westbound Pellissippi Parkway or back onto Southbound 129.
Motorists should take extra caution when driving through this area and allow additional travel time. The APD thanks you for your patience.
